Introduction:

Open source software development has become a prevalent strategy for many companies, driven primarily by its potential as a sound business strategy rather than a sudden shift in ideological beliefs. In understanding the dynamics of open source software, it is essential to recognize the concept of substitutes and complements in the marketplace. By examining the interconnectedness of technology and strategy, we can gain insights into the motivations behind companies investing in open source software and how it can lead to overall market commoditization.

The Principle of Complements:

Complements are products that are typically purchased together with another product, while substitutes refer to alternative products that can be chosen if the original product is too expensive. Understanding the relationship between a product and its complements is crucial in determining the demand and pricing dynamics within the market. For instance, when the prices of complements decrease, the demand for the main product increases, allowing companies to charge higher prices and generate more profit.

The Role of Open Source Software:

Open source software, with its lower cost and collaborative development model, has the potential to disrupt traditional software markets by reducing the prices of complements such as hardware and enterprise software. Companies, driven by the strategic interest of maximizing shareholder value, invest in open source software to commoditize complements and gain a competitive edge. By lowering the price of complements, companies can increase the demand for their core products and ultimately generate higher profits.

Challenges and Limitations:

While open source software presents numerous advantages, it is not without its challenges and limitations. One significant limitation is the availability of volunteer programming talent. With a finite pool of volunteer developers, open source projects often compete for limited resources. Consequently, only the most appealing projects attract sufficient developer support. Additionally, the time and effort required to revise existing device drivers and ensure compatibility with different hardware can hinder the progress of open source software development.
